"A range of scalable Hybrid control
panels that are equally at home in
residential environments, scaling
to 512 zones for high end
commercial applications."

I can't understand, why the phrase "equally at home" is used in this sentence. Does it mean, that the control panels fulfill equally well their functions in any residential or not environment?

Any help will be appreciated.

that perform equally as well

the panels perform equally as well whether used in a residential property or for commercial purposes
